I am, however, having problems with the posters for the movie "Another Earth" (https://www.themoviedb.org/movie/55420-another-earth). Even though I can correctly get the images list using a correctly compiled url (http://api.themoviedb.org/3/movie/55420/images?api_key=XXXXXX), for some reason I cannot download any poster images.
To clarify, I disabled exception handling within my application and again tried to download the posters list for "Another Earth". From there, when attempting to download the main image ("/yvjrhdXPEPB5rZbLjXCnfL4zY6V.jpg"), I got back the exception error message "JPEG error #53"...
I know my code works, because this is the first time I've had this problem since I started using your API, so it is perhaps related to the movie itself?

Hi Peter,
Indeed, https://image.tmdb.org/t/p/original/yvjrhdXPEPB5rZbLjXCnfL4zY6V.jpg is actually a png and not a jpg. Weird that this happened. I won't have time to look at this for a bit so for now you'll want to either force convert these to jpg's locally or skip them entirely if you come across the error again.
